3DescriptionCVE.org
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in Booqable Rental Software Booqable Rental allows Cross Site Request Forgery. This issue affects Booqable Rental: from n/a through 2.4.20.
AnalysisAI
Cross-Site Request Forgery in Booqable Rental WordPress plugin up to version 2.4.20 allows an attacker to trick an authenticated administrator into performing unintended actions, such as changing settings or making unauthorized modifications. The vulnerability has a low EPSS score (0.03%) and no public exploit or active exploitation has been identified.
Technical ContextAI
The vulnerability is a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) classified under CWE-352. CSRF attacks exploit the trust a web application has in an authenticated user's browser, forcing the user to execute unwanted actions. In WordPress plugins, CSRF can occur when state-changing requests (e.g., settings updates) lack proper nonce tokens or origin validation. The affected product is the Booqable Rental plugin, a WordPress plugin for rental management, as indicated by the CPE and references to Patchstack.
RemediationAI
Update the Booqable Rental plugin to version 2.4.21 or later, as per the vendor advisory at Patchstack (https://patchstack.com/database/wordpress/plugin/booqable-rental-reservations/vulnerability/wordpress-booqable-rental-2-4-20-cross-site-request-forgery-csrf-vulnerability). No workarounds are documented; however, implementing CSRF tokens and same-site cookie attributes can mitigate such issues. As a compensating control, administrators can enforce the use of browser security features like SameSite cookies, but this may affect plugin functionality.
